MEMORANDUM OPINION

COLLEEN KOLLAR-KOTELLY, District Judge.

Plaintiff Bassem Youssef ("Youssef") brought the above-captioned action alleging that his employer, the Federal Bureau of Investigation ("FBI"), discriminated and retaliated against him in violation of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, 42 U.S.C. §§ 2000e et seq.
